Hunting Land in Catron County, New Mexico

Of 33 counties in the Land of Enchantment, Catron County is first in terms of its size (6,929 square miles). Catron County is in the Southwest New Mexico region. Recent listings of hunting land for sale in New Mexico's Catron County totals about 7,000 acres and a combined market value of nearly $13 million. The most common type of land for sale by combined acreage in Catron County is residential property. The average price of hunting land for sale in Catron County was $1 million. The economy here is largely agricultural. Common game species to be found on hunting land for sale in Catron County include mule deer, elk, turkey, bear, whitetail deer and ducks. Fish species include trout, catfish and bass.
